Tottenham midfielder Moussa Sissoko has provided a positive update on his recovery from injury.

The 30-year-old has been limited to 26 appearances so far this season, as he was forced to undergo knee surgery in January which in turn has resulted in him missing the last 16 games across all competitions.

While football is currently on hold in England due to the COVID-19 pandemic, the French international has continued his rehabilitation to return to full fitness.

As seen in the video below, Sissoko provided a positive update on his current status and recovery, as he insisted that his knee is fine and that he’s been training to build up his fitness levels.

Further, he also had some sound advice to supporters regarding the Coronavirus crisis, as he implored them to stay safe and enjoy their time at home with their families.

Fortunately, the Frenchman also added that his family and friends back in his homeland are all safe too as they adapt to the restrictions being put in place as a result of the outbreak.
